Output 3f90366359efb22eb02fe9753923dc26f72386f4c7f3a0d0174b8cc9e56f30ac:1

value
61887464
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b3de146b0bab9a4016ec8a7e54fb30431929c395 OP_EQUAL
address
3J64vFf7GUCyND2CsG9EtyYeGtLQap2Chy
transaction
3f90366359efb22eb02fe9753923dc26f72386f4c7f3a0d0174b8cc9e56f30ac
spent
true